Description
APP 17mer peptide (204-220AA of APP695) is a 17–amino acid peptide corresponding to the GABABR1a(gamma-aminobutyric acid type B receptor subunit 1a) binding region within APP (Amyloid-beta precursor protein) suppressed in vivo spontaneous neuronal activity in the hippocampus of anesthetized Thy1-GCaMP6s mice. The sequence of APP 17mer peptide is: Ac-DDSDVWWGGADTDYADG-NH2. APP 17mer peptide could bind to sushi 1 domain of GABABR1a with a KD of 810 nM, in the same ragne as the binding affinity of the entire linker region. APP 17-mer peptide mimics the effects of sAPPα on GABABR1a dependent inhibition of synaptic vesicle release. Also, APP 17-mer peptide suppresses neuronal activity of CA1 pyramidal cells in vivo.

About TFA salt
Trifluoroacetic acid (TFA) is a common counterion from the purification process using High-Performance Liquid Chromatography (HPLC). The presence of TFA can affect the peptide's net weight, appearance, and solubility.
Impact on Net Weight: The TFA salt contributes to the total mass of the product. In most cases, the peptide content constitutes >80% of the total weight, with TFA accounting for the remainder.
Solubility: TFA salts generally enhance the solubility of peptides in aqueous solutions.
In Biological Assays: For most standard in vitro assays, the residual TFA levels do not cause interference. However, for highly sensitive cellular or biochemical studies, please be aware of its presence.
